From 1683 onwards, thousands of religious refugees arrived in Schaffhausen every year for over 20 years. Follow in the footsteps of the Huguenots and Waldensians through Schaffhausen’s old town. It was here that they were fed and given medical treatment before continuing their journey towards Germany.
